Spark sql string to array
Web24. máj 2024 · For example, you can create an array, get its size, get specific elements, check if the array contains an object, and sort the array. Spark SQL also supports generators (explode, pos_explode and inline) that allow you to combine the input row with the array elements, and the collect_list aggregate. This functionality may meet your needs for ... Web23. apr 2024 · Spark split () function to convert string to Array column Split () function syntax. Spark SQL split () is grouped under Array Functions in Spark SQL Functions class …
Spark sql string to array
Did you know?
Web7. feb 2024 · PySpark SQL provides split() function to convert delimiter separated String to an Array (StringType to ArrayType) column on DataFrame. This can be done by splitting a … Web15. apr 2024 · However, SQL right now recognizes this field as string. So, we need to convert this string into individual amenities by splitting them using the comma delimiter. To do this we use the STRING_TO_ARRAY () function and specify comma as the delimiter. SELECT city, STRING_TO_ARRAY (amenities, ',') AS num_amenities FROM airbnb_search_details ;
Webpyspark.sql.functions.arrays_zip(*cols: ColumnOrName) → pyspark.sql.column.Column [source] ¶. Collection function: Returns a merged array of structs in which the N-th struct … WebSyntax Copy array_contains(array, value) Arguments array: An ARRAY to be searched. value: An expression with a type sharing a least common type with the array elements. Returns A BOOLEAN. If value is NULL, the result is NULL . If any element in array is NULL, the result is NULL if value is not matched to any other element. Examples SQL Copy
Webcardinality (expr) - Returns the size of an array or a map. The function returns -1 if its input is null and spark.sql.legacy.sizeOfNull is set to true. If spark.sql.legacy.sizeOfNull is set to false, the function returns null for null input. By default, the spark.sql.legacy.sizeOfNull parameter is set to false. Web1. jan 1970 · Learn the syntax of the cast function of the SQL language in Databricks SQL and Databricks Runtime.
Webimport org.apache.spark.sql.functions.array_contains val c = array_contains (column = $"ids", value = Array(1, 2)) val e = c.expr scala> println (e.sql) array_contains (`ids`, [1,2]) Tip Use SQL’s array_contains to use values from columns for the column and value arguments.
Web1. nov 2024 · Applies to: Databricks SQL Databricks Runtime. Concatenates the elements of array. Syntax array_join(array, delimiter [, nullReplacement]) Arguments. array: Any … built bars factory seconds saleWeb Spark Streaming 也提供了窗口计算, 允许执行转换操作作用在一个窗口内的数据。默认情况下, 计算只对一个时间段内的RDD进行, 有了窗口之后, 可以把计算应用到一个指定的窗口内的所有RDD上。 built bars gncWeb1. nov 2024 · Applies to: Databricks SQL Databricks Runtime 10.5 and above. Returns an array with the elements in expr. Syntax array(expr [, ...]) Arguments. exprN: Elements of … crunch fitness bramptonWeb12. apr 2024 · Introduction: Even though the OP already accepted an answer, I thought it would be better to share my experience, because I belive the approach I’m about to show is better then the one accepted.. I find that the best way to pass Arrays to sql server database is using a user defined table type and c# DataTable. In your case, since you want to pass … built bars free shippingWebHASH_MAP_TYPE. Input to the function cannot contain elements of the “MAP” type. In Spark, same maps may have different hashcode, thus hash expressions … crunch fitness - brandonWeb9. jan 2024 · Spark SQL function from_json(jsonStr, schema[, options]) returns a struct value with the given JSON string and format. Parameter options is used to control how the json … built bars coconut almondWeb4. jan 2024 · You can create the array column of type ArrayType on Spark DataFrame using using DataTypes. createArrayType () or using the ArrayType scala case class. Using … built bars good for you